深入了解虚拟货币的加密
2026-02-05
随着数字时代的到来,虚拟货币的迅猛发展吸引了越来越多的人关注。许多人开始投资比特币、以太坊等加密货币,而在这些数字资产背后,支撑它们运作的核心便是加密代码。这些代码不仅是虚拟货币的安全屏障,也是其运行和交易的基础。在本文中,我们将深入探讨加密代码的技术细节、应用范围和未来趋势,帮助读者全面了解这一重要话题。
虚拟货币,也被称为加密货币,是一种通过密码学技术保障其安全性的虚拟资产。加密代码(又称为加密算法)是虚拟货币交易中不可或缺的一部分。其主要作用是保护交易信息的隐私,并确保交易的完整性与不可篡改性。
在虚拟货币系统中,当一个用户进行交易时,交易信息会经过加密处理。通常,使用公钥和私钥对交易进行加密。公钥是可公开的地址,其他用户通过它可以向该地址转账。而私钥则是用户的秘密,只有拥有私钥的人才能对该地址中的资产进行操作。这样的设计使得即便交易数据被盗取,黑客也无法轻易篡改或盗取资产,因为他们缺乏相应的私钥。
值得一提的是,虚拟货币的加密代码不仅限于交易的加密,也涉及到区块链的整个结构。区块链技术将每个交易打包成“区块”,并通过加密算法将区块相连,形成链式结构。这种结构确保了数据的不可篡改性,并增强了网络的安全性。
加密代码的应用不仅仅局限于基础的交易处理,它还涵盖了多个层面,促进了虚拟货币生态系统的健康发展。
首先,加密代码在交易的安全性方面发挥着关键作用。由于网络交易缺乏实体保障,黑客攻击和欺诈行为时有发生。加密技术能够确保交易数据在传输过程中不被窃取或篡改,从而提高用户的信任度。
其次,加密代码使得去中心化交易所(DEX)的出现成为可能。传统的中心化交易所需要用户将资产存放在交易所平台上,这在一定程度上增加了资产被盗的风险。而去中心化交易所则通过智能合约(smart contract)的形式进行交易,用户可以在不需要信任第三方的情况下直接交换资产。加密代码确保了这些智能合约的自执行与透明,使得交易过程公开且安全。
此外,随着DeFi(去中心化金融)和NFT(非同质化代币)的盛行,加密代码的应用场景进一步扩大。通过加密技术,用户可以参与各种金融活动,如借贷、收益农业、流动性挖矿等,而无需依赖传统金融机构。这种去中心化的趋势不仅推动了金融的创新,也拓宽了投资渠道。
展望未来,加密代码和虚拟货币的发展趋势将受到技术进步和市场需求的双重推动。
首先,随着计算技术的进步,特别是量子计算的快速发展,当前使用的加密算法面临挑战。一些研究者开始探索量子抗性算法,以回应量子计算可能带来的安全隐患。这样的算法不仅能够保护传统的加密货币,也能够为未来的数字资产提供更强的安全保证。
其次,随着监管政策的逐步完善,虚拟货币市场将趋于规范化。有关机构可能会要求加密货币项目在透明度、安全性等方面提高标准。这将迫使开发者在加密代码的设计中融入更多的安全审计机制和监控措施,以提升合规性。
最后,用户体验的提升将是未来加密代码发展的一个重要方向。在复杂的技术背景下,如何让普通用户更简单地使用虚拟货币将是重点。通过增强用户界面、简化交易流程以及提升安全性,开发者将努力降低进入壁垒,使更多人能够方便地参与到这一市场中。
加密代码是虚拟货币安全性的核心。通过对交易数据的加密,虚拟货币能够有效防止黑客攻击和数据篡改。一般来说,区块链使用哈希算法(如SHA-256)来将交易信息进行加密,同时使用公钥和私钥对交易进行认证。公钥可以公开,供他人发送虚拟货币,而私钥则必须妥善保管,任何拥有私钥的人都可以控制相应的虚拟资产。交易一旦被加密并写入区块链,便无法更改。这种结构大大提高了数据的安全性,因为每个区块都包含前一个区块的哈希值,形成了链式结构,若想篡改某个区块,必须同时改变所有后续区块,现实中几乎不可能实现。
为了进一步保障安全性,越来越多的虚拟货币采用多重签名技术。通过要求多个签名才能完成交易,这种方式减少了单人账户被攻击的风险。综合来看,加密代码不仅仅是保护交易的工具,更是支撑整个虚拟货币生态的基石。
智能合约是区块链上自动执行合约条款的程序代码,依赖于加密技术来确保交易过程的安全和透明。智能合约使得用户无需彼此信任,依赖第三方中介便可完成复杂的交易和协议。加密代码在智能合约中的应用主要体现在以下几个方面:
首先,智能合约通过加密代码确保执行过程不可篡改。任何在区块链上执行的智能合约都是公开的,所有交易记录都能被用户查阅,且无法被单独修改。这样的透明度有助于增强用户之间的信任。
其次,智能合约的自动执行依赖于条件的判定,而这些条件如果与外部数据联系在一起,便需要“预言机”提供准确的信息。预言机获取外部数据后,通过加密方式将这些信息传递到区块链,从而触发智能合约的执行。这种机制使得智能合约能够连接现实与加密世界,实现更多创新的应用场景。
最后,加密代码的使用确保了智能合约的安全性和可靠性。通过对合约代码的审计和测试,开发者能够及时发现并修复漏洞,降低安全风险。同时,合约的代码会在区块链上公开,接受全球开发者的检验和审核,从而增强智能合约本身的安全性。
虚拟货币的出现打破了传统金融体系的局限,催生了去中心化金融(DeFi)的发展,二者之间的关系变得越来越微妙。随着越来越多的用户参与数字货币市场,虚拟货币逐渐被视为一种新兴的资产类别。未来,虚拟货币可能与传统金融形成互补关系,如下所述:
首先,虚拟货币为传统金融提供了更多的创新机会。许多传统金融机构开始探索区块链技术在跨境支付、清算、结算等环节的应用,以提升效率和降低成本。通过使用加密货币,用户能够迅速完成国际交易,而不需要支付高昂的手续费。
其次,传统金融也在努力适应虚拟货币的挑战;许多金融机构开始建立自己的数字货币,成为一种“数字资产和传统资产的结合”。例如,一些中央银行已开始研究和试点央行数字货币(CBDC)项目,以提升货币政策的灵活性和监测能力。
最后,在组合投资策略中,虚拟货币渐渐被纳入投资组合,成为了对冲通货膨胀和市场波动的一种工具。随着投资者对加密货币认知的加深,越来越多的资产管理公司开始推出加密货币基金,从而吸引了传统投资者的参与。
选择一个安全的加密货币钱包是确保虚拟货币资产安全的首要步骤。虚拟货币钱包可以分为热钱包和冷钱包。热钱包是在线钱包,支持快速交易,但安全性较低;冷钱包是不联网的设备,安全性更高。用户应根据自己的需求选择合适的钱包类型。
首要考虑的是钱包的安全性。选择具有良好行业声誉的钱包,确保钱包采用强加密技术以保护用户资产。此外,安全备份机制也是选择钱包时的重要因素,用户需要确保钱包私钥的安全存储。
其次,钱包的易用性和支持的虚拟货币种类也是考虑因素。选择能够支持多种加密货币的多币种钱包,方便用户管理其资产;同时,用户界面应简洁易用,以降低使用难度。
最后,用户应关注钱包的开发团队背景和社区支持。通过社区反馈,可以了解钱包的开发情况以及用户的使用满意度。一个活跃的社区能为用户提供及时的支持和问题解答,确保用户在使用过程中的安全。
随着虚拟货币市场的不断变化,学习加密代码对投资者来说变得尤为重要。一方面,加密代码的理解可以帮助投资者更清晰地认识到市场的风云变幻。
首先,掌握加密代码的基本原理有助于投资者识别项目的质量和潜在风险。许多项目可能在宣传上动辄夸大其潜力,但只有深入了解其技术背景,投资者才能做出理性的评估。例如,了解特定虚拟货币的共识机制及其安全性,可以帮助投资者判断该项目长远发展的可行性。
其次,未来加密投资日趋趋向于复杂化,涉及多种金融工具和策略。对加密代码的了解使得投资者能够更有效地参与风险对冲和资产配置,同时也能为自己在复杂投资产品中的决策提供支持。
最后,学习加密代码将提升投资者的技术能力,使其能够更灵活地应对市场波动。在不可预测性较大的市场中,技术能力和市场洞察力将显著提高成功的可能性。
总结而言,加密代码不仅是虚拟货币运行的引擎,也为整个数字资产世界的未来奠定了基础。随着技术的进步和市场的成熟,理解加密代码将是每个投资者提升自身素质、投资策略的重要一环。